About 6a
6a is a mid-terrace house in Hayes (UB3 2AA).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 840 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. At 78 m² this is the 14th smallest of 15 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 21–124 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(51 versus a best of 76). The latest certificate (November 2018) shows an E (score 51),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would push it to D (score 67).
